White Rock Creek Trail

Nice ride, scenic and not crowded

April, 2023 by ken.c.walker

This is a nice surprise in the heart of Dallas. I rode the last 6 miles (Hillcrest Park to Abrams). It's a scenic, mostly flat ride through several parks with lots of trees and shade. The only "unscenic" segment is Forest to Royal where it's next to commercial property.

I rode on a spring weekday morning. Traffic was light: a combination of bikers, runners and walkers. It was dry so I can't comment about standing water after it rains. I can see how low spots can be a problem.

Warning: From Hillcrest Park to Greenville it is wide then narrows south of Greenville. It's adequate for single riders with light traffic.

Regarding safety: I did not see police. That said, there's enough traffic that I always felt safe. Also, there are multiple 911 trail location signs if you need to make an emergency call.
